I've changed the default sorting for Nautilus in gsettings and dconf editor to 'type', which Nautilus uses to correctly sort all of my other folders. For some reason it always wants to sort my Downloads folder to 'last modified'. Is there any way to have the Downloads folder stay sorted to 'type'?

Also, I'm not seeing the behavior described here regarding Nautilus remembering the sort order of a folder after changing it and navigating away and then back to that folder. Two users confirmed that a fix that worked in 19.04 no longer works in 20.04. A similar solution was offered in this post, but a solution has yet to be found for 20.04.

Is there a way to fix the sort order being remembered in 20.04? Fixing this might kill two birds with one stone. Or if there's a way to change Downloads to sort by 'type', that would work too.
